]> jfr.im git - z_archive/twitter.git/commit
Further refine socket management.
authorAndrew W. Donoho <redacted>
Tue, 28 Jan 2014 14:13:06 +0000 (08:13 -0600)
committerAndrew W. Donoho <redacted>
Tue, 28 Jan 2014 14:13:06 +0000 (08:13 -0600)
commit28a8ef602a9a4f91a400f4d23917c4d35aaa8aa3
tree9c222ae471655624fb066fc9422bd11383af5c04
parent23dcd4694c8bab8597a95b9e8dc51294de6d393a
Further refine socket management.
All HTTP chunks are read in their entirety.
Cosmetic code improvements. (The socket's blocking state is set in a more compact form after a DeMorgan's boolean transformation.)
Hangups by Twitter, as with timeouts, are signaled via a message to allow gracious recovery.
twitter/stream.py